Comprehending Human-Wildlife Disputes



Human-wildlife disputes often emerge when the all-natural habitats of pets converge with human activities, resulting in competition for resources and space. As urbanization and farming development remain to elbow in upon wild animals areas, animals such as deer, prairie wolves, and raccoons find themselves in closer distance to human populations. This proximity can result in detrimental effect on both wildlife and humans, as pets may trigger damage to crops, infrastructure, and individual home while people may unintentionally hurt wild animals with habitat damage and various other anthropogenic stress.


The complexity of these problems originates from a variety of aspects. Changes in land usage, environment modification, and the fragmentation of communities frequently require wild animals to adapt to new environments, sometimes leading them right into business or household locations. Additionally, the schedule of human-generated food resources, such as waste and family pet food, can attract wild animals to human negotiations, intensifying interactions and possible problems.


Dealing with human-wildlife conflicts needs a nuanced understanding of animal actions, environmental dynamics, and socio-economic considerations. By studying these communications, guardians and policymakers can create methods that intend to mitigate problems while protecting biodiversity and maintaining eco-friendly equilibrium. The objective is to foster coexistence and lessen adverse influence on both human areas and wildlife populaces.


Relevance of Non-Lethal Methods



Mitigating human-wildlife problems requires methods that prioritize the well-being of both animals and people. Non-lethal approaches of wildlife removal personify this values by offering options that protect against damage to wild animals while attending to human problems. These approaches include exclusion strategies, habitat alteration, and making use of deterrents to inhibit wild animals from getting in human atmospheres (animal control Burlington). By using such approaches, we can handle wildlife interactions without considering deadly steps, therefore maintaining animal populations and minimizing ethical issues connected with murder.


Non-lethal methods are important in preserving ecological equilibrium. They make sure that types remain to accomplish their functions within communities, such as managing insect populations or pollinating plants. Moreover, these approaches frequently confirm extra reliable in the long-term, as removing private animals can develop a gap that is quickly filled up by other members of the types or various types completely. This can lead to a cycle of continuous elimination efforts, whereas non-lethal deterrents address the source of wild animals visibility.
